What Is a Grid Overlay Tool?
Grid overlay is ideal when you need to see your reference photo clearly while still following grid lines. Lower the opacity so facial features, edges, and values remain visible.
Artists use transparent grid overlays for portrait work, still life, and complex compositions where a heavy grid would obscure important details.
Unlike opaque grid lines that hide your reference, a grid overlay keeps both the photo and the grid visible — essential for capturing subtle value shifts and edge placement in realistic drawing.

What opacity should I use for grid overlay?+
Start around 25–35% opacity for portraits and detailed references. Increase opacity if you need stronger grid lines for printing.
